Insurance coverage for boating accidents varies according to who is at fault and what kind of vessel was involved in the incident. The homeowner's insurance policy can cover them if they are injured as a passenger of an uninvolved boat, but his boating insurance needs to be in place if the person is operating the boat on his own or allows another person to operate the vessel.

The damages an injured person can claim could be objective such as the costs of medical treatment loss of income or benefits and future care. They could also be subjective, such as pain and discomfort or emotional distress. If someone close to you dies in a boating accident and the family is left with no recourse, they can seek wrongful-death compensation to recover compensation for funeral expenses, loss companionship and other non-financial or financial damages.
